How Friction Highlighters Work (And Why It Matters)

To understand why these highlighters behave the way they do, you must look at the science behind the ink. Unlike traditional highlighters that use permanent dyes, friction highlighters are formulated with thermo-sensitive ink containing special microcapsules. These microcapsules hold a color developer, a color precursor, and a temperature-sensitive controller that react to thermal changes.

erasable highlighter

When you rub the paper with the hard rubber tip integrated into the pen’s body, the friction generates localized heat. Once this heat reaches a specific temperature threshold, the temperature-sensitive controller prevents the color developer and precursor from binding, causing the ink to become completely transparent. The ink is not physically lifted from the paper fibers; it simply loses its color.

Because the ink remains on the page in a transparent state, the physical interaction with your paper is highly dependent on the paper’s weight and texture. Rubbing the rubber tip too vigorously on thin or low-quality paper can degrade the surface fibers, leading to pilling or tearing. Additionally, because the ink formulation requires these complex microcapsules, the color payoff is generally more muted and pastel compared to the vibrant, high-saturation neon dyes found in standard highlighters.

The Pros: Where Erasable Highlighters Excel

For students, educators, and professionals who manage shifting schedules, the benefits of erasable highlighting are substantial. The most obvious advantage is mistake-friendly studying. When you are learning a new language, solving complex multi-step math problems, or reviewing technical drafts, your understanding of what is “important” changes as you progress. A friction highlighter allows you to mark key terms during your first reading and erase them once you have fully committed the concepts to memory, leaving you with a clean page for future reviews.

This capability directly contributes to clean aesthetics. Traditional highlighters often leave behind a messy trail of overlapping colors, accidental marks on adjacent lines, or unsightly crossed-out sections when your focus shifts. With an erasable option, you can maintain a pristine, visually organized layout in your textbooks, bullet journals, and personal planners. If your hand slips or you highlight the wrong line, a quick rub with the eraser tip restores order instantly.

Furthermore, this tool promotes the reusability of expensive study materials. If you are working through physical test prep books, standardized exam workbooks, or rented textbooks, highlighting can drastically lower their resale value or prevent you from reusing the pages for practice. By using a friction highlighter, you can mark up a practice exam, study the highlighted sections, and then erase the entire page to test yourself again under realistic, unmarked conditions.

The Cons and Limitations You Must Know

Despite these advantages, the physical properties of thermo-sensitive ink introduce significant risks that you must carefully manage. The most prominent vulnerability is heat sensitivity. Because the ink turns transparent when exposed to heat, leaving your highlighted notebooks in warm environments can cause your hard work to vanish. In tropical regions like the Philippines, where ambient temperatures can soar, leaving your school bag inside a parked car, sitting near a sunny window, or resting on top of a warm electronic device can trigger the fading mechanism, leaving you with blank pages.

This heat sensitivity makes friction highlighters an absolute failure for archival purposes. You must never use them on official signatures, legal contracts, checks, tax documents, or any permanent records. If these documents are scanned, photocopied, or stored in warm filing cabinets, the critical highlighted portions could disappear, potentially compromising the validity of the document.

Another practical limitation involves ink opacity and paper compatibility. Because of the chemical makeup of erasable ink, it tends to sit differently on paper compared to standard water-based formulas. It often exhibits a lighter, more translucent appearance, which some users find less effective for quick scanning. Furthermore, on thin or highly absorbent paper, the ink can cause ghosting—where the shadow of the highlight is visible on the reverse side of the page. Because smoothness, bleed resistance, and drying speed depend entirely on the exact combination of your paper and the ink, you should always perform a small trial on an inconspicuous corner of your document before committing to full-page highlighting.

What to Use Instead If Friction Ink Isn't for You

If you realize that the limitations of thermo-sensitive ink outweigh its benefits for your specific workflow, several excellent alternatives can meet your needs.

For permanent, high-visibility marking where you cannot risk any fading, standard fluorescent highlighters remain the industry standard. These use water-based or pigment-based inks that bind permanently to paper fibers, offering maximum lightfastness and vibrant color payoff that stands the test of time.

If you still require erasability but want to avoid the risks of heat-induced fading, consider using mechanical pencils with colored lead or specialized erasable colored pencils. These tools rely on physical clay or wax binders that can be lifted cleanly from the page using a standard vinyl eraser, completely independent of temperature changes.

For those who want infinite flexibility without any physical wear and tear on paper, digital note-taking applications are the ultimate solution. Highlighting PDFs or digital notebooks on a tablet allows you to change colors, undo mistakes, and erase markings instantly with zero risk of ghosting, bleeding, or accidental heat damage.

Frequently Asked Questions (FAQ)

Can I use a friction highlighter on printed textbook pages?

Yes, friction highlighters are generally safe to use on standard coated and uncoated textbook paper. However, because paper finishes and ink formulations vary widely, you should always perform a quick patch test on a blank index page or a back corner first. This allows you to verify the drying speed and ensure the rubbing action does not smudge the underlying printed text. Keep in mind that the friction eraser will only affect the thermo-sensitive highlighter ink; it will not erase or damage the printed black ink of the textbook itself.

Will my highlighted notes disappear if I leave them in a hot room?

Yes, there is a distinct possibility that your highlights will fade or disappear entirely if exposed to elevated temperatures. Common risk scenarios include leaving your notebooks inside a parked car under the sun, placing them near a sunny window, or storing them close to heat-emitting electronic appliances. If your notes do fade, you can sometimes restore the ink by placing the affected notebook inside a sealed plastic bag and leaving it in a household freezer for several hours. However, this method has limitations: it will restore all the ink on the page, including any mistakes you previously erased, and the cold temperature can sometimes cause the paper to absorb moisture.

Do friction highlighters dry out faster than regular ones?

Friction highlighters can sometimes dry out more quickly than standard water-based highlighters if they are not maintained properly. The specialized chemical formulation of thermo-sensitive ink is highly sensitive to air exposure. To maximize the lifespan of your highlighters, always snap the cap on tightly immediately after use and store them horizontally. Storing them horizontally ensures that the ink remains evenly distributed throughout the reservoir and tip, preventing premature drying and maintaining a smooth, consistent flow during your study sessions.
